INTRODUCTION MIMO4040CDN is a 40x40 digital audio matrix (40 inputs and 40 outputs) for installation, fully programmable through the EclerNet Manager application Refer to the EclerNet Manager Application manual for more information. The EclerNet Manager application is available for download at www.ecler.com.

    5.2. Mains connection and power on MIMO4040CDN operates on alternating voltages from 90 to 264V and 47 to 63 Hz. This device is equipped with an oversized power supply capable of adapting without any type of adjustment to the mains voltage of any country in the world.

  • Page 10 Switched mode: in this mode only a single network connection is actually enabled (and therefore only one IP address exists), with the primary and secondary ports behaving as ports of a network switch integrated within MIMO4040CDN, to which devices forming part of the system's Dante™ network, or Ethernet switches forming part of that network's infrastructure, can be directly connected.

    5.8. Remote control GPI ports The MIMO4040CDN rear panel has 8 GPI inputs for direct voltage control, 0 to 10 VDC. Each of these inputs can be connected to an external physical device (a potentiometer, a contact closure, a variable 0-10V DC voltage, etc.) and associated with a MIMO4040CDN function, for example: •...

    5.9. Remote control GPO ports MIMO4040CDN has on its rear panel 8 relay outputs NO / NC (normally open / normally closed). Each of these outputs can have its status change associated with a trip by means of a specific function programmed through EclerNet Manager, such as a calendar event or the pressing of a key available on a UCP control panel.
